Ce que vous devez savoir avant
Vous commencez

Débute 5 June 2026 10:01

Se termine 5 June 2026

00 Jours
00 Heures
00 Minutes
00 Secondes
course image

Cours Méga 5-en-1 : Python, Javascript, React JS, CSS, IA

Apprenez le développement web + créez un assistant IA en utilisant Python, apprentissage automatique, ChatGPT, HTML, Javascript, React JS, CSS
via Udemy

4160 Cours


17 hours 11 minutes

Amélioration optionnelle disponible

Not Specified

Progressez à votre rythme

Paid Course

Amélioration optionnelle disponible

Aperçu

Learn Web Development + Create an AI Assistant Using Python, Machine Learning, ChatGPT, HTML, Javascript, React JS, CSS What you'll learn:

Python:

You will master the Python programming language with multiple hands-on coding projections!Quickstart Guide:

Become profficient with Python faster than ever and save countless hours of time with AI!ChatGPT:

Create, reiterate, and implement code like never before with this powerful AI tool!Speech Recognition:

Communicate effortlessly with your custom AI assistant using your own voice!AI Assistant:

Create you own personal artificial intelligence assistant that can execute daily tasks!Visual Studio Code:

Write, run, and debug your code in a way that is versitile and simplistic! Join the growing community of 350,000+ coding and AIstudents at Leap Year Learning!Embark on a Journey in Python and Web Development!

Are you curious about the art of coding and eager to unlock the vast possibilities it offers in both Python programming and web development? You've arrived at the right destination!In this unique course, you will create your own AI assistant and learn a comprehensive understanding of Python, Visual Studio Code, and ChatGPT from our expert coding instructors who have been masterfully coding in Python for over ten years.

Each chapter, we'll guide you through the language of Python and teach you how to manipulate its syntax, execute powerful operations, and turn your creativity into impactful programming projects. You will also dive into the essentials of web development!This BRANDNEWcourse covers everything you need to know about HTML, CSS, JavaScript, and React.

This course will help you unlock the skills you need to create stunning websites and master interactive web applications. By the end of this supercharged course, you will have learned the following skills:

Python FundamentalsAn introduction to Python, where you’ll learn everything you need to know about the concepts of programming, such as variables, data types, conditionals, functions, modules, libraries, collections, and object-oriented programming.

From there, we’ll dive even deeper into JSON, APIs, and project initialization.• Get started with Python and learn the layout• Set up your own coding environment with Visual Studio Code• Develop the initial structure and configuration for your own projectSpeech Recognition and OpenAI AgentA step-by-step guide to Python’s speech recognition library, Google’s speech recognition, and the power of AI as a voice command tool. You will explore the world of voice technology, while expanding your knowledge and skillsets. • Understand the art of voice synthesis• Create a user-friendly and interactive voice-controlled AI chatbot• Conquer the hurdles of audio quality controlAdvanced Command ProcessingWe will dive headfirst into list comprehensions and AI command processing in Python.

You will ultimately master the art of crafting concise one-liners that pack the punch of multiple lines of complex code. • Learn the fundamentals of command processing• Master text-to-speech and refactor your OpenAI agent• Create your own custom to-do list to maximize daily productivity Weather Agent and Information ExtractorIn this section, you will create your very own weather agent by integrating a weather command label. Then, you'll construct a unique information extractor to train your AI assistant on your unique commands faster and easier than ever before. • Create a custom weather command handler• Learn how to process data, make it more advanced and robust• Use your weather agent in the MainApp Class to provide live updatesAI Trivia Game FeatureYou will learn how to add a fun and interactive trivia game feature to your tailored AI assistant, which will make it a great companion that can entertain you and anyone who uses it. • Design your very own trivia game feature• Develop the skill of selective rephrasing that will give a natural feel to the game• Successfully code your assistant to validate answers and provide feedback Explore API NINJAS and Jokes Agent You'll have a blast as we explore API NINJAS and integrate a joke agent function into your AI assistant.

Then, you'll initialize the joke agent and integrate this feature to bring laughter and life to your project. • Explore and master API NINJAS jokes agent • Integrate an entertaining jokes feature into our AI chatbot • Add live listening capability to your AI assistant Create Your Own Website with HTMLEmbark on an exciting journey of digital creativity as we guide you step-by-step to build your very own website from scratch using HTML, the foundational language of the web. • Learn HTMLdocument structure and create a file in Visual Studio Code• Explore Metadata and document headers • Add images, video, and audio to your personal websiteStyle Your Website with CSSDive into the vibrant world of web design as we explore the transformative power of CSS styling to give your website its own unique flair. • Understand CSSsyntax and selectors • Master the CSSproperties of colors, fonts, and text • Use background images and properties like background size and position, and craft linear and radial gradientsBoost Interactivity with JavaScript Unlock the full potential of your web creations by learning to boost interactivity with JavaScript, transforming static pages into dynamic, engaging experiences. • Learn about variables by storing and manipulating data in JavaScript • Dive into arrays by managing lists of data • Understand objects, properties, methods, and accessing complex data, and use objects to represent user profile data Master the Art of React In this section, you will launch an exhilarating journey to master the art of React, where you'll transform your web development skills and bring your interactive projects to life with cutting-edge techniques. • Set up the proper React environment • Understand the structure of a React project • Dive into props and states in the environment What to expect:

This course encompasses all the knowledge required to master coding and gain the skillset to create your own supercharged AIassistant that will improve your overall efficiency and daily productivity, as well as take your web development proficiency to the next level. Our biggest goal for you:

Upon completing this course, you'll transform from a novice in Python and web development to a proficient coder, equipped with all the tools necessary to apply your newfound coding abilities and create at a pace that's infinitely faster and more effortless than you could’ve imagined!Why enroll today:

We'll be continuously adding brand-new lectures, resources, and learning activities to this course!

So once you enroll, you'll have lifetime access to the ever-growing course content library and coding projects!You'll have lifetime access to:

185 video lectures17 hours of learning lessons100 gigs of streamable contentLifetime access to the tutorials and assetsUpdates to all future course materialsTeacher responses in the Q&A sectionIf you’re ready to learn the latest technologies and be at the forefront of the $4 trillion global AI boom, then hit the enroll button and let's get started!

Programme

  • **Introduction à la programmation**
  • Aperçu des langages de programmation
    Configuration des environnements de développement
  • **Fondamentaux de Python**
  • Variables et types de données
    Structures de contrôle (conditionnelles et boucles)
    Fonctions et modules
    Structures de données (listes, tuples, dictionnaires, ensembles)
    Gestion des fichiers
    Introduction aux bibliothèques et aux packages
  • **Éléments essentiels de JavaScript**
  • Syntaxe et opérateurs
    Manipulation du DOM
    Gestion des événements
    Fonctions et objets
    JavaScript asynchrone et promesses
  • **Framework React JS**
  • Introduction aux composants React
    État et props
    Méthodes du cycle de vie
    Hooks de React
    Création d'applications monopages (SPA)
    Gestion de l'état global avec Context et Redux
  • **CSS pour le style**
  • Sélecteurs et spécificité
    Modèle de boîte et techniques de mise en page
    Flexbox et Grid
    Design responsive
    Préprocesseurs CSS
  • **Notions de base en intelligence artificielle**
  • Introduction à l'intelligence artificielle et à l'apprentissage automatique
    Apprentissage supervisé vs non supervisé
    Algorithmes de base (régression linéaire, k-plus proches voisins)
    Introduction aux réseaux neuronaux
    Outils et bibliothèques (ex. TensorFlow, PyTorch)
  • **Projets finaux**
  • Python : Développer une application en ligne de commande
    JavaScript : Page web interactive
    React JS : Développement d'une application React
    IA : Création d'un modèle d'IA simple avec Python
  • **Conclusion**
  • Meilleures pratiques et prochaines étapes
    Ressources d'apprentissage supplémentaires

Enseigné par

Leap Year Learning and Youssef Hanine


Matières

Programming